Stroud District Council are seeking an enthusiastic, self-motivated, experienced and qualified health and safety professional. If you have a NEBOSH diploma or you are a registered Environmental Health Practitioner (EHRB) with experience in health and safety, you could be just the person we need to join our busy Environmental Health Service. Candidates with an NVQ Level 3/5 in Occupational Health and Safety, NEBOSH general certificate and IOSH Managing Safely qualifications will also be considered.

You will be responsible for assisting with the coordination and implementation of the Council’s health and safety enforcement activities with local businesses. This will include inspecting businesses, investigating accidents, and dealing with complaints. You will also assist the Council’s Safety Adviser in providing a reliable health and safety advisory service to senior management within the authority, which may include staff training.

The Commercial Services Team also deliver a range of other functions (including public health; food safety enforcement and port health) and the post holder may also be given suitable training to enable them to participate in these activities.
